Summary of differences between White pepper and Tarragon

  • White pepper has more Fiber, while Tarragon has more Iron, Vitamin B6, Manganese, Vitamin B2, Calcium, Potassium, Folate, Magnesium, and Vitamin B3.
  • Tarragon covers your daily need of Iron 225% more than White pepper.
  • White pepper contains 4 times more Fiber than Tarragon. While White pepper contains 26.2g of Fiber, Tarragon contains only 7.4g.

These are the specific foods used in this comparison Spices, pepper, white and Spices, tarragon, dried.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ient White pepper Tarragon Opinion
Net carbs 42.41g 42.82g Tarragon
Protein 10.4g 22.77g Tarragon
Fats 2.12g 7.24g Tarragon
Carbs 68.61g 50.22g White pepper
Calories 296kcal 295kcal White pepper
Fiber 26.2g 7.4g White pepper
Calcium 265mg 1139mg Tarragon
Iron 14.31mg 32.3mg Tarragon
Magnesium 90mg 347mg Tarragon
Phosphorus 176mg 313mg Tarragon
Potassium 73mg 3020mg Tarragon
Sodium 5mg 62mg White pepper
Zinc 1.13mg 3.9mg Tarragon
Copper 0.91mg 0.677mg White pepper
Manganese 4.3mg 7.967mg Tarragon
Selenium 3.1µg 4.4µg Tarragon
Vitamin A 0IU 4200IU Tarragon
Vitamin A RAE 0µg 210µg Tarragon
Vitamin C 21mg 50mg Tarragon
Vitamin B1 0.022mg 0.251mg Tarragon
Vitamin B2 0.126mg 1.339mg Tarragon
Vitamin B3 0.212mg 8.95mg Tarragon
Vitamin B6 0.1mg 2.41mg Tarragon
Folate 10µg 274µg Tarragon
Saturated Fat 0.626g 1.881g White pepper
Monounsaturated Fat 0.789g 0.474g White pepper
Polyunsaturated fat 0.616g 3.698g Tarragon
